FSH
Follicle-stimulating hormone, a gonadotropin involved in regulating development, growth, pubertal maturation, and reproductive processes.
Human Chorionic Gonadotropin
A hormone produced during pregnancy that is used in medical tests to detect pregnancy.
Corpus Luteum
A temporary endocrine structure in female ovaries that produces progesterone after ovulation to maintain pregnancy.
Fertilization
The process by which male and female gametes unite, leading to the development of a new organism.
